如果你在使用MySQL時遇到了無法寫入數(shù)據(jù)庫的情況,可能有幾種原因?qū)е逻@種問題。
首先,你需要檢查是否有足夠的許可證權(quán)限。如果你不是數(shù)據(jù)庫管理員或沒有足夠的權(quán)限,則無法執(zhí)行任何寫入操作。請確保你有足夠的權(quán)限,然后嘗試重試。
其次,你需要確保連接到正確的數(shù)據(jù)庫。如果你連接到錯誤的數(shù)據(jù)庫,則任何嘗試寫入數(shù)據(jù)將會失敗。使用USE
語句確保你連接到正確的數(shù)據(jù)庫:
USE your_database_name;
另外,你還需要檢查表是否存在。如果表不存在,任何嘗試寫入到該表中的操作都將失敗。使用SHOW TABLES
語句檢查表是否存在:
SHOW TABLES;
最后,你需要檢查你的SQL語句是否正確。如果你的SQL語句有語法錯誤或其他問題,任何嘗試寫入數(shù)據(jù)的操作都將失敗。確認你的SQL語句沒有錯誤。你可以使用EXPLAIN
語句查看MySQL處理你的查詢的方式,從而確定問題出在哪里:
EXPLAIN your_query;
如果你排除了這些可能導致MySQL不能寫入數(shù)據(jù)庫的情況,你可能需要進一步檢查MySQL服務器的錯誤日志以獲取更多信息。
上一篇css 禁止鼠標上下滑動
下一篇css的背景